South African winger hoping to impress Freedman

South Africa international Siphiwe Tshabalala has been offered a trial at Crystal Palace, with Dougie Freedman keen to take a look at the winger. The 27-year-old, who has won 67 caps for his country, has arrived in England and will spend 10 days training with the promotion-chasing Eagles. Tshabalala is currently contracted to the Kaizer Chiefs, but that deal is set to expire in the summer. He would be available as a free agent at the end of the season, so Freedman is prepared to offer him an opportunity to impress.

Interest

A Chiefs spokesman has confirmed that a trial has been put in place, but denied that goalkeeper Itulelen Khune will also be travelling to south London. "We've spoken to Dougie Freedman and he said he's going to have a look at Siphiwe over the next 10 days," said the spokesman. "But it sounds like the goalkeeper may be a non-starter at the moment because he is only interested in looking at Tshabalala right now." Tshabalala spent time with Nottingham Forest last season, but failed to earn a deal, and has also been linked with SPL giants Rangers in recent weeks.
